A Ghost Story for Christmas: Lot No 249 review - Mark Gatiss's camp, creepy tale is absolutely bang on The Sherlock creator's annual festive spookathon is predictably hammy and great. It's a clever take on Arthur Conan Doyle's mummy revenge story that's as tight as a pair of Victorian breeches Old College, Oxford, 1881: a mummified - sorry, rarefied - world of moustachioed men jogging around quads in white shorts.
